She started the 35-year-old company, which sells ingestible and skin care products made from Royal Jelly, a rare and unique substance from the beehive, after a "miraculous" experience after using the product, daughter Lori Balletta recounts.
“My mother struggled day to day when we were kids," Balletta said.
Unable to locate fresh, non-freeze dried Royal Jelly in the United States, she was able to locate some in London, England. She then started taking Royal Jelly every day for a full three months and began to feel better, Lori said.
Madeline then began operating out of her home and moved to a corporate facility in Valley Cottage selling BeeAlive Royal Jelly products in 1989.
Today the company is run by her children, Lori and Jason, out of a corporate headquarters in Congers, N.Y.
